Ticket: Config drift on Pinlock policy enforcement

The Seaborne build agents have drifted from the dependency pinning policy: two agents allow floating minor versions, contrary to the baseline set in Q2. This weakens supply-chain guarantees the review relies on. Remediation is scheduled for next sprint. For audit purposes, the intended baseline configuration values are recorded below.

service settings:
ralael:
  pin: 7453
  tenant: zorath
  seal: seal_087806e4
  metrics_host: metrics.ralael.paliqworks.example
  standby_team: fraath
  escalation: praok-istiel
  nonce: 10e083

## Runbook: PedalShift Rebalancer

Before approving changes to the dispatch loop, confirm that the rebalancing window logic still respects the dock-capacity thresholds defined for the Varnmouth pilot zone. The solver reads these at startup only, so any edit requires a full restart. The values currently deployed in production are as follows.

settings of fahof-kahog:
[silmir]
team = briath
access_code = ac_d0ec06
owner = tamix.sorion
host = silmir.merlaqcloud.example
port = 5672
peer = fraeth.qirvanforge.corp
salt = 30070d31
pin = 9811

When a Vexler handheld scanner fails to register with the Stockline bridge, first confirm the device firmware is at least 4.2, then restart the pairing daemon on the warehouse gateway. If pairing still fails, re-authenticate the bridge against the Stockline inventory service using the key below.

gateway credential: qvz23-XSZTNBjrucz4Q49XMT1TuVw

Meeting notes, sweeper sync (excerpt):

- Orphaned-resource sweeper (codename Tidybroom) shipped to staging.
- Sweeps unattached volumes and zombie load balancers nightly.
- Dry-run default stays on until two clean weeks.
- False-positive rate last run: 0.3%, acceptable.
- Release blocker: tagging exemptions not yet honored; fix lands Thursday.
- RM to hold the train until that merges.
- Escalations on sweeper behavior go directly to the accountable engineer.

signatory, kahip-bajeg: Novmir Kasvan